WebMay 29, 2024 · It's important to know that browning, falling needles may be simply part of a pine tree's normal growing cycle. Pines naturally shed their older needles in autumn, after living on the tree for two to five years, depending on the species. These old needles are replaced each year by new ones. WebOne evergreen tree that is very noticeable as it loses its leaves in fall is Eastern White Pine. This tree only holds its needles for two years which leaves less growth at the tip of branches to hide the needles as they are shed.
